CSG, part of the MaxTech family of brands, is an owned and authorized contractor specializing in the installation of Maxxon Gypsum and Cementitious Floor Underlayment Systems. CSG operates across 4 coverage regions (Southeast, Mid-Atlantic, Northeast, Upper Midwest) with 12 locations. CSG’s scope can include Insulation, Fireproofing, and Concrete Balcony Waterproofing.

Maxxon Corporation, along with the MaxTech family of brands, is a leading manufacturer of high-performance building materials in the construction industry. With over 50 years of experience, Maxxon is known for its innovative solutions that enhance the durability, safety, and sustainability of construction projects worldwide. Our products—ranging from underlayments and floor toppings to sound control and moisture mitigation systems—are trusted by architects, contractors, and building owners for their quality and reliability.
